#0c3813 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0c3813 is composed of 4.7% red, 22%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.1% yellow and 78% black. It has a hue angle of 129.5 degrees, a saturation of 64.7% and a lightness of 13.3%. #0c3813 color hex could be obtained by blending #187026 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

Shades and Tints of #0c3813

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020803 is the darkest color, while #f6fd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0c3813

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#212321 is the less saturated color, while #02420c is the most saturated one.
